Abstract
The present invention relates to a kind of electricity transaction control device and method based on block chain, information is stored in each block by the present invention respectively, each block connects to form block chain, in all nodes of block chained record in a network, safeguarded jointly by all nodes, it is block distributed in other words to be present in network, so as to avoid a defects of mechanism concentrates kind of a management information easily to cause all leakage of information, there is provided the security of storage information.Information in each block is stored with the structure of binary tree, therefore the change of each information can change a part of information of y-bend root vertex, root node, which only needs to carry out simply verification, just can find that information is tampered, and the security of the information of storage has been effectively ensured.

Background technology
Energy internet is the advanced Power Electronic Technique of integrated use, information technology and intelligent management technology, by largely
By distributed energy harvester, novel electric power network, the oil of distributed energy storage device and all kinds load composition
Network, the interconnection of natural gas network equal energy source node are got up, to realize the energy peer switch of energy in bidirectional flow and shared network
A large amount of prosumers, which access energy internet, will produce the bilateral transaction of electric power equal energy source.At present for bilateral transaction
Management include two kinds of technical schemes of centralization organization management and decentralization organization management.Wherein, centralization organization management
Technical scheme is to establish a centralization mechanism, and Transaction Information is managed concentratedly, exist operating cost is high, security difference with
And privacy of user the problem of being difficult to ensure that.The technical scheme of the organization management of decentralization, exist power market transaction main body it
Between trust property difference the problem of.
Therefore a kind of technical scheme is needed, operating cost height, security in centralization organization management scheme can be overcome poor
And privacy of user the problem of being difficult to ensure that.

Further, the electricity transaction management-control method based on block chain also comprises the following steps:
Each block continues receive information, and after the time of receive information is equal to predetermined amount of time, by reception
Information package and storage.
Specifically, the information after packing is stored on the leaf node of the binary tree, and the root of each binary tree
Node is stored with the sum of the cryptographic Hash of its child node.For example, the information after packing is stored in block in the form of merkle tree
In.All information are all recorded on the leaf node of binary tree, the cryptographic Hash of leaf node while record information.merkle
Tree all internal nodes all have recorded the cryptographic Hash sum of all child nodes.When the information of some leaf node changes
When, the cryptographic Hash of its cryptographic Hash and all father nodes can all change, and the cryptographic Hash for ultimately resulting in root node changes.When maliciously usurping
During other nodes for changing Transaction Information and being broadcasted in network, other nodes only need to verify merkle tree root section
Point, it becomes possible to learn that Transaction Information is tampered, so as to not receive the information being tampered.Node sends packed block structure
To other nodes in network, after other checking nodes receive this block structure, the information that the inside stores is read out, with
The information itself preserved is compared, while the information for sending itself a accreditation gives other checking nodes.Pass through this more wheels
Transmission and compare, it is all checking nodes the information of preservation is formed unanimously within the regular hour.
Information is by corresponding to P2P Web broadcasts to block on node.
Further, the Partial Block in the block chain is read and write for predesignated subscriber, i.e., block chain is privately owned block chain.It is private
Have in block chain, only a small number of nodes have complete access limit to block chain data, and other nodes are to the data in block chain
Only limited reading authority.In existing energy market framework, trade center, large-scale energy company and garden can be chosen
The comprehensive energy service provider in area.Because record node is reduced, the time that transaction is reached common understanding will reduce significantly, transactions velocity is than public
There is chain fast.And due in network most nodes there was only limited reading authority for data, the privacy of user can obtain
To more preferable protection.

It is applied to illustrate exemplified by electricity transaction below by by the method for the present invention.
As shown in figure 3, conclude the transaction first;Transaction Information is recorded in a manner of intelligent contract afterwards, passes through P2P networks
The whole network is diffused into, block is packaged into by node, and reach common understanding;Security Checking is carried out afterwards, if by utilizing block chain
Record information, and after exchange hour arrival, value Transfer is automatically performed according to energy data and treaty content;If check obstructed
Cross, then carry out congestion management.Wherein, central authority does not have the function of the storage information of central authority in traditional sense.Intelligence is closed
If being approximately a set of holding with definition, digital asset is controlled if holding, and contains the right and justice of contract participant agreement
Business, performed by computer self, intelligent contract write in the form of digitized and treated in block chain, by block chain perform storage,
Check, perform, whole process is transparent, can not distort.
